A Linux kernel vulnerability named Zapscape (CVE-2026-64561) could enable an attacker with kernel privileges inside an L1 guest VM to escape KVM isolation and execute code on the host. The flaw affects nested virtualization on KVM/x86 shadow memory management and has been fixed upstream; hosts exposing nested virtualization should update their kernels promptly.
